Organic Black Konjac Sponge Sourcing Guide
Procurement of organic black konjac sponges requires distinguishing between products derived from natural konjac root and those enhanced with bamboo charcoal for deep cleansing. The observed market data indicates a diverse range of varieties, including natural, green tea, bamboo charcoal, and turmeric options, which directly influence the sponge's texture and specific skin benefits. Buyers must verify that the "black" designation specifically refers to bamboo charcoal infusion rather than a generic dye, as this impacts the product's ability to absorb impurities and regulate oil.
Commercial listings reveal significant variation in physical attributes, with models ranging from heart shapes to waterdrop designs and specific dimensions like 8x10cm or dia8*1.5cm. While some suppliers offer customized shapes and colors, including white, red, black, and blue, the core material remains the konjac sponge, which is noted for being eco-friendly and soft. Sourcing strategies should prioritize suppliers who explicitly state the material composition and offer customization for logo and packaging, ensuring the final product aligns with brand identity and target demographic needs.

Cost Drivers and Commercial Terms
Cost drivers in this category are heavily influenced by the customization level, including logo printing, packaging design, and specific shape molding. The observed price range of 0.13 to 20.5 USD suggests a wide disparity based on these factors, with higher prices likely correlating with premium packaging like kraft paper boxes or complex custom shapes. Buyers must analyze the cost per unit against the minimum order quantity, which ranges from 10 to 10,000 units, to determine the most economical procurement strategy for their specific volume requirements.
Commercial terms also include sample lead times and production delivery windows, with sample times noted as 3-5 days and delivery times ranging from 20 to 30 working days. These timelines are critical for supply chain planning, especially when dealing with seasonal demand or new product launches. Procurement teams should negotiate clear terms regarding payment schedules and potential penalties for delays, ensuring that the "OEM" acceptance and customization capabilities do not inadvertently extend the lead time beyond acceptable limits.

FAQs
What materials are used in organic black konjac sponges?
The sponges are made from natural konjac sponge material, often combined with additives like bamboo charcoal for enhanced cleaning. This composition ensures the product remains eco-friendly and soft on the skin while providing effective deep cleaning capabilities for various skin types.
Can these sponges be used for both face and body?
Yes, the sponges are versatile and suitable for both face and body use. They are designed to be gentle yet effective, making them ideal for daily cleansing routines. The natural texture helps remove impurities without causing irritation, catering to combination skin types effectively.
What customization options are available for bulk orders?
Customization is available for bulk orders, including logo printing and packaging adjustments. Buyers can request specific shapes, colors, or kraft paper box packaging. OEM services are accepted, allowing brands to tailor the product to their specific market needs and branding requirements.
How long is the shelf life of the konjac sponge?
The shelf life typically ranges from two to three years when stored properly. The product is durable and maintains its quality over time. Users can expect a usage period of three to five months per sponge, ensuring long-term value and consistent performance.
